Tracy Eisser

  • Class
    2012
  • Induction
    2023
  • Sport(s)
    Women's Rowing

A seven-time national team member and two time Olympian, Eisser medaled at three world championships, including winning a gold in the quadruple sculls in 2015. Eisser also won silver in the coxless pair in 2017 and a bronze in 2014 in quadruple sculls. She took fifth in the quadruple sculls at the 2016 Olympic Games in Rio de Janeiro, Brazil before qualifying for the 202 Games in Tokyo, Japan in pairs. A three-year member of the varsity eight boat, she helped the Big Red to national rankings in each of her final two seasons, culminating in the team's first NCAA championship appearance in a decade in 2012. Cornell finished second in the Ivy League that season, its highest finish in more than two decades, to help Eisser to second-team All-Ivy and Mid-Atlantic Region honors. Eisser earned CRCA national scholar-athlete accolades in each of her final three years.
